aboutsummaryrefslogblamecommitdiffstats
path: root/libar2_latest_argon2_version.3
blob: 8ab63c633509d6f082c6850cf0b84e7a457b0302 (plain) (tree)
1
                                         


































                                                                     
.TH LIBAR2_LATEST_ARGON2_VERSION 3 LIBAR2
.SH NAME
libar2_latest_argon2_version - Highest support version of Argon2

.SH SYNOPSIS
.nf
#include <libar2.h>

enum libar2_argon2_version {
    LIBAR2_ARGON2_VERSION_10 = 0x10,
    LIBAR2_ARGON2_VERSION_13 = 0x13
};

extern const enum libar2_argon2_version libar2_latest_argon2_version;
.fi
.PP
Link with
.IR -lar2 .

.SH DESCRIPTION
The
.B libar2_latest_argon2_version
global, constant variable is set to the latest version of Argon2
that is supported by the version of the libar2 library linked by
the application. In the current version of libar2,
.B libar2_latest_argon2_version
is set to
.IR LIBAR2_ARGON2_VERSION_13 ,
which represents version 1.3, also called version 13, of the
Argon2 family.

.SH SEE ALSO
.BR libar2 (7),
.BR libar2_version_to_string (3),
.BR libar2_version_to_string_proper (3),
.BR libar2_string_to_version (3)